Learning to Drive in Nuneaton

Learning to drive in Nuneaton means practising on a mix of busy A-roads and quieter residential streets. You will spend time on the A444 and Hinckley Road as well as around Bermuda Park roundabout. Commuter flows to Coventry and the M6 shape local traffic, so lessons often include dual-carriageway and roundabout work. Expect short runs into town and a few industrial estate junctions that test your observations.

Pass Rate Analysis

Coventry's overall pass rate sits at 37.5%, which is below the national average of 47.3%, Data source: DVSA 2024-2025. The nearby Nuneaton centre reports a higher local centre rate of 48.5%, while Hinckley shows 52.1%, Data source: DVSA 2024-2025. Male learners at Coventry pass at 40.6% and female learners at 34.3%, showing a gap in outcomes at that centre, Data source: DVSA 2024-2025. Use those centre differences when deciding where to book your test, since routes and examiner patterns can affect results.

Local Driving Tips

Start lessons outside peak commuter hours to avoid heavy traffic on the A444 and the Coventry Road. Practise roundabout entry and lane choice at Bermuda Park roundabout and the ring-road junctions, they come up often on local tests. Work on merging at short slip-roads when you head towards the M69 or M6 junctions, these sections test if you can match the speed of traffic. Take extra time on hill starts and narrow terraced streets in older parts of town, parking and clutch control matter. Build confidence on dual carriageways before attempting the test at Coventry or Hinckley.

Getting Started

Apply for a provisional driving licence online before booking any lessons or tests. Book theory and hazard-perception tests early, then start lessons with a local instructor who knows A444 and Hinckley Road routes. When you're ready, book a practical test at Coventry, Nuneaton or Hinckley depending on availability. Take several mock tests on the actual test routes before your booked date.
